    Sandra N.

    Cloud9 Coffee is perched between a small airport and a golf range. With a small somewhat confusing parking lot and some street parking, Cloud9 Coffee is busy especially weekend mornings. The menu has a great selection of specialty coffee, tea, pastries, toasts and of course their beloved croffles. This Korean cafe is quite small inside with limited seating indoors but a good amount of outdoor seating. There is a small selection of merchandise, beans, and some dog products for sale. The pastries are from Midwife & the Baker so you know they're solid. Service is pretty inefficient and inconsistent here. Some of the orders are brought out to you by the workers while some orders just sit on the coffee counter unclaimed with no name or receipt attached to it. We received a drink and a toast via delivery to our table by a worker. We then waited 10 minutes for the rest of our order to come out but finally gave up and my husband went inside to check on the order. Apparently my iced coffee and scone had been sitting abandoned on the counter for a while. When he asked "is this the butterscotch latte for Stephanie?", the worker shrugged and was unsure of the drink. So it's safe to say, the service here is a bit messy and disorganized. The cashier never asked if we were dining for here or to-go. Our toast came out on a plate while the pastry came out in a disposable sleeve. Lack of communication seems to be the issue here. If they could implement a standardized pick up system and perhaps just stick with numbers (rather than names) it would be less confusing. Also if they asked customers whether they would like their order to-go that would be more efficient. Butterscotch latte - Creamy, good balance of coffee to milk ratio. Sweet but not too sweet in my opinion. Quite enjoyable and goes well with a scone. Brie proscuitto toast - The country bread is substantial but holds up well without getting soggy. The brie was creamy and rich. The proscuitto added a nice touch of salt while the balsamic adds a bold acidic contrast. All together with the greens and mangoes, the flavors come together well. Orangesicle scone with vanilla drizzle - Crumbly but still moist, this scone is refreshing and you can taste the citrus flavor. The vanilla flavor is a nice touch adding some light sweetness. Final thoughts: Coffee and toast/pastries were delicious. This is a great outdoor spot especially on a day with some nice sunshine. Service is a little disorganized and can be really confusing. We noticed the workers making a lot of mistakes with other nearby customers' orders. Unless they make changes to their communication with customers, I would suggest waiting inside for your order so theres less room for error.

    Lindsay C.

    I wasn't expecting to find this spot right by the Palo Alto airport. I tried their holiday drink the peppermint mocha, it was light on the peppermint and not too sweet which was nice but I wanted a tad bit more peppermint flavor. My husband got the drip coffee, and we shared a ham and cheese croffle. After one bite, I told him he needed to order his own. The croffle (croissant waffle) was buttery and chewy, with a nice balance of sweet and savory from the ham, cheese, spring mix, and balsamic glaze. There's a few tall stools inside but plenty of seating outside. Sometimes it's nice to sit outside and enjoy a cup of coffee and look up at the sky.
